Most grid faults are unbalanced, such as Line-to-Ground (LG), Line-to-Line (LL), and Double Line-to-Ground (LLG). Standard per-phase analysis fails here. Instead, engineers apply , resolving an unbalanced three-phase system into three balanced vectors: Positive Sequence ( Ia1cap I sub a 1 end-sub ): Same phase sequence as the original system. Negative Sequence ( Ia2cap I sub a 2 end-sub ): Opposite phase sequence to the original system. Zero Sequence ( Ia0cap I sub a 0 end-sub ): In-phase components that require a ground path to flow.
